I would like to know if tmda-ofmipd should be able to handle outgoing 
mail sent from a virtual mail account. From the tmda-ofmipd output, it 
looks like authentication of the user is working, but then I get an 
unhandled exception I think before the mail is forwarded to my MTA.

This is what I'm using to run tmda-ofmipd.

tmda-ofmipd -d -A '/usr/local/bin/couriercheckpassword -s imap --stdin 
-- /bin/true' -u nobody -c /home/vmail

This is what tmda-ofmipd is showing me when I try to send mail.

error: uncaptured python exception, closing channel 
<__main__.SMTPChannel connected 192.168.1.10:4366 at 0x8105c34> 
(exceptions.KeyError:getpwnam(): name not found 
[/usr/lib/python2.2/asyncore.py|poll|94] 
[/usr/lib/python2.2/asyncore.py|handle_read_event|391] 
[/usr/lib/python2.2/asynchat.py|handle_read|130] 
[/usr/bin/tmda-ofmipd|found_terminator|654] 
[/usr/bin/tmda-ofmipd|process_message|922] 
[/usr/lib/python2.2/site-packages/TMDA/Util.py|getgid|85])


My setup is:
qmail 1.03 with starttls-smtp-auth patch
courier IMAP 1.5.3
TMDA 0.62

All the mail accounts set up on my system are virtual, there are no 
entries in /etc/passwd for my mail users.

The couriercheckpassword program is a checkpassword-like program. I've 
successfully tested the program for both system and virtual user 
accounts using this:

qmail-popup domain.com couriercheckpassword -s imap -- id

 From the tmda-ofmipd trace, it looks to me like the initial 
authentication of the user is working fine, but then tmda-ofmipd is 
failing because its looking for user information in the /etc/passwd 
file. This is a problem if it is a virtual user without an /etc/passwd 
entry who is trying to send the mail.

Any thoughts on whether this should work or not? If it should, any 
thoughts on why it isn't?
